'Sleep at 10, improve diet': Shashank Singh feels lifestyle tweaks could be the key for Prithvi Shaw's career revival
Prithvi Shaw (Pic Credit – X)

NEW DELHI: Once hailed as Indian cricket’s next big thing, Prithvi Shaw has hit a rough patch in his career. The 25-year-old batter, who made his mark as a fearless stroke player, has found himself sidelined, both at the domestic and international levels. After going unsold in the IPL 2025 mega auction despite setting a base price of Rs 75 lakh, Shaw faced further setbacks as he was left out of Mumbai’s Vijay Hazare Trophy and Ranji Trophy squads.
But despite the challenges, those who know him closely believe that Shaw’s career is far from over. Punjab Kings all-rounder Shashank Singh, who has played alongside Shaw in Mumbai for over a decade, recently shared his thoughts on how the young batter can bounce back.

Speaking on Shubhankar Mishra’s YouTube show, Shashank emphasised that Shaw’s potential is still intact and that a few lifestyle changes might just be the turning point.
“Prithvi Shaw is underrated. If he goes back to his basics, he can achieve anything,” Shashank said. “I know him since he was 13, since I’ve played club cricket with him in Bombay. If you ask me what’s wrong with him, he has a different perspective on a few things.”

Shashank, without being overly critical, pointed out that small adjustments in Shaw’s daily routine could make a significant difference.
“Maybe, he can change something about his work ethic, maybe sleep at 10 PM instead of 11 PM, maybe improve his diet,” he suggested. “If he can accept and change some of these things, it would be the best thing for Indian cricket.”
The underlying message from Shashank was clear — Shaw’s struggles are not just about his batting technique but also about maintaining the discipline needed to thrive at the top level. With talent in abundance, it’s the lifestyle factors that might be holding him back.
However, Shashank also acknowledged that Shaw likely has people around him who are guiding him already.
“Maybe he already is (making the changes). He does not need me to advise him. He probably already has 10 better people giving him advice,” he remarked, showing support while also highlighting the importance of surrounding oneself with the right mentors.
